Mansfield Traquair played court to the Mercedes Dealership ‘Oscars’. Following an extremely successful event in 2008, the last time the dealership awards were held in Edinburgh, the corporate office was delighted to host the event again at Mansfield Traquair, and the team were delighted to work with them to pull out all the stops on this red carpet affair.

Guests arrived to a single piper and the mood was set with ‘paparazzi’ style photography of attendees as they arrived and entered a champagne reception in the nave. The rest of the event space was hidden behind our amazing gold drape and as the reception wound down a dramatic drum roll cued the reveal which pulled back the drape to reveal the full splendor of the Mansfield – set for a glittering evening of dining, awards and dancing. Guests were escorted to their seats as the full pipe band descended from the Baldachino performing ‘Beating the Retreat’.

For dinner, the scene was set with tables of linens in the brand colours of shimmering silver and navy blue to match the iconic Mercedes logo that was projected to larger-than-life size on each wall of the venue. Metre high floral arrangements from Planet Flowers graced the beautifully dressed tables and large plasma screens mounted high above ensured that every guest had the best seat in the house.

The stunning menu for the evening began with a delicate herb and flower salad served with buffala mozzarella, prosciutto and chilled asparagus followed by a main entrée of roasted fillet of Highland Gold beef with port sauce and dauphinoise potato and finished with a flight of sweet citrus including mini lemon tart, vanilla and lime panna cotta, and a pink grapefruit and orange curd cereal shot. All served with perfectly matched wines of course!

The evening’s entertainment and award giving was the highlight followed by excellent entertainment featuring a live band and several unique floor shows. Toes were tapping and it wasn’t long before gowns were swirling on the dance floor. It was a night to remember for all who attended and certainly for those who were honoured with awards.
